Keith Jones

President and CEO of SoulTouchin’ Experiences LLC

SoulTouchin’ Experiences LLC is an organization aimed at bringing a perspective to the issues of access inclusion and empowerment, which affect him as well as others who are persons with and without disabilities. To achieve this multicultural, cross-disability education and outreach efforts he collaborates and conducts trainings with the purpose of strengthening efforts to provide services and information for people with disabilities. The issues he tackles are wide ranging from immigration, criminal justice reform, health care and environmental justice just to name a few. Most recently Mr. Jones was awarded the Partners for Youth with Disabilities inaugural Oswald Mondejar Innovator Award Paralleling with his policy and social justice work Mr. Jones is a multitalented artist who along with Leroy Moore and Rob Temple founded Krip Hop Nation which is an international collection of artists with disabilities. Mr. Jones is also an Emmy Award winning lyricist on the title song for the Netflix documentary of the Paralympic Games, Rising Phoenix and its critical acclaimed soundtrack.

Ashleigh Robinson

Miss Oklahoma 2021

Her social Impact Initiative is, “Inclusion for All Abilities.” Her mission is to seek to create better communities through equitable opportunity and a culture of inclusivity, where all are seen, heard, and valued. Robinson is a proud Oklahoman and a fierce advocate for Danielle, her younger sister with Down Syndrome. As an advocate, she hopes to expand her mission to encourage students to create relationships with their peers who have developmental disabilities and to create new employment opportunities for individuals with disabilities. Highlighted accomplishments include being an Oklahoma City public school teacher, winning the Advocate Award from the Arc of Oklahoma, the 405 HER Award and cover feature, the Oklahoma Journal Record 40 Under 40, and singing backup with Michael Bublé’s international tour while he was in Tulsa. Additionally, Ashleigh serves on the board of directors for Goodwill of Central Oklahoma, the Respect Diversity Foundation, and the Advisory Board of Not Your Average Joe coffee shops.
